Highlights
- Meta is offering $100M+ compensation packages and has hired Safe Superintelligence CEO Daniel Gross to lead a new "Superintelligence" lab after disappointing AI model results; this follows its $14.3B investment in Scale AI 19.
- Apple is internally considering a $14B+ acquisition of AI search startup Perplexity, its largest potential deal, as it explores alternatives to Google search amid antitrust scrutiny 1.
- Legal AI startup Harvey raised $300M Series E led by Kleiner Perkins and Coatue at a $5B valuation, now serving 337 clients and partnering with LexisNexis 2 (LexisNexis is part of RELX PLC ).
- Snowcap Compute raised $23M seed led by Playground Ventures to develop superconducting AI chips; former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ger joined the board 5.
- ProCap, led by Anthony Pompliano, is merging with a Nasdaq SPAC at a $1B valuation to create a public Bitcoin-treasury company, having raised $750M 3.
- Ex-Coral Capital executives are raising $100M to create a public vehicle holding Binance’s BNB token, giving public investors direct BNB exposure 11.
- Circle stock is up 850% since IPO, with market cap matching USDC supply, as the Senate advances stablecoin regulation and Fiserv announces a Circle partnership 14.
- OKX, after settling $505M with the DOJ, is considering a U.S. IPO, joining other crypto firms seeking listings amid improving regulatory clarity 6.
- The Federal Reserve will no longer consider “reputational risk” in bank exams, easing access to banking for crypto and other regulated sectors 12.
- Veda Labs ($18M, CoinFund) and GTE ($15M, Paradigm) closed DeFi rounds, both reporting strong user and TVL growth 10 (Coinbase , Aave , Ether.fi , Morpho , Pendle ).
- Revolut CEO could earn a multibillion-dollar payout if valuation hits $150B; company recently doubled profits, gained a UK banking license, and is expanding 7 (incentive compared to Tesla ).
- Apple is negotiating last-minute EU App Store concessions to avoid DMA fines, potentially easing restrictions on alternative payments 15.
Commentary
AI deal flow and competition for technical talent are intensifying at both the corporate and venture level. Meta ’s $100M+ offers and its hiring of Daniel Gross highlight the premium on AI leadership, especially as Big Tech seeks to close capability gaps after underwhelming model performance 19. Apple ’s internal review of a $14B+ Perplexity acquisition signals continued strategic M&A interest in AI search, with antitrust dynamics accelerating the need for in-house alternatives 1. These moves, alongside Harvey’s $300M Series E 2 and Snowcap Compute’s deep-tech seed round with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ger joining the board 5, underscore that both late- and early-stage AI startups with real IP or enterprise traction are commanding premium terms and rapid investor interest.
Crypto and DeFi capital formation remains robust, with public market strategies gaining traction. ProCap’s $1B SPAC merger 3 and the new $100M BNB vehicle 11 mirror institutional demand for direct digital asset exposure, while Circle’s post-IPO surge and the GENIUS Act’s Senate progress further validate regulatory momentum 14. The Fed’s removal of “reputational risk” from bank exams is a concrete regulatory shift, likely to ease banking access for crypto startups and support further venture-backed innovation in the sector 12. OKX’s potential U.S. IPO 6 and strong DeFi rounds for Veda Labs and GTE 10 (Coinbase , Aave , Ether.fi , Morpho , Pendle ) reflect improved exit options and continued appetite for infrastructure plays.
Fintech and infrastructure stories remain relevant for growth investors. Revolut’s performance-based CEO package is tied to ambitious valuation targets, reflecting investor confidence after strong profit growth and a UK banking license win 7. Apple ’s ongoing EU negotiations over App Store rules could lower platform barriers for app developers and fintechs targeting European markets 15. Snowcap Compute’s superconducting chip raise, with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ger joining the board, points to renewed interest in hardware innovation for AI workloads 5.
Overall, VC investors should expect continued upward pressure on AI deal sizes and valuations, a more favorable regulatory environment for crypto, and increased competition for differentiated fintech and infrastructure assets. The landscape is shifting toward larger late-stage rounds, more strategic M&A, and improved public market exits across multiple sectors.
